A message from our founder:
My passion for this ministry is driven by my own life experience. First-gen college students ourselves, my three brothers and I all obtained our bachelor's degrees - and have since helped most of our children and grandchildren obtain college or vocational educations. I truly believe that helping a first-gen student fulfill his or her dreams of higher education breaks a generational cycle and empowers the subsequent generations of that student to follow suit.
First-Gen Advocates offers its college admission workshops to its student clients at no cost to them - made possible by the generous gifts from individuals, businesses and foundations who choose to partner with us in this mission.
